Caption

Modifies provisions relating to income tax deductions for private pensions

Impact

If enacted, HB2059 would bring significant changes to the state's tax code concerning private pensions, potentially impacting many residents who rely on such income during their retirement years. By adjusting how income from private pensions is taxed, the bill could allow pensioners to retain more of their income, thereby improving their standard of living. This measure reflects a policy direction intended to support the aging population and encourage responsible retirement planning.

Summary

House Bill 2059 aims to modify existing provisions related to income tax deductions specifically for private pensions. This legislative change is intended to enhance the financial security of retirees by allowing them to benefit from improved tax treatment of their pension incomes. The goal is to provide some relief and encourage savings among individuals planning for retirement, aligning with broader objectives of improving economic well-being among the elderly population.
